What Does a Motorcycle Insurance Agent in Greenwich Cost?

Motorcycle insurance costs in Connecticut typically range from 400 to 1500 dollars per year for basic liability coverage. Full coverage policies with comprehensive and collision can cost 800 to 2500 dollars annually. Rates depend on your driving record, bike type, age, and coverage limits. Greenwich riders may see higher premiums due to local traffic density and theft rates. This is general information and not insurance advice.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the minimum insurance requirements for a motorcycle in Connecticut?
Connecticut requires motorcycle owners to carry liability insurance with at least 25000 dollars per person for bodily injury and 50000 dollars per accident. You must also have 25000 dollars for property damage. Uninsured motorist coverage is also required.
Do I need a motorcycle license to get insurance in Greenwich?
Yes, you must have a valid motorcycle endorsement on your Connecticut drivers license to obtain a policy. Some insurers may offer coverage with a learners permit but options are limited. An agent can explain the requirements.
Can I insure my motorcycle if I have a DUI on my record in Connecticut?
Yes, you can still get insurance but your rates will be higher. Connecticut law requires insurers to offer coverage to high risk riders through the assigned risk plan if needed. An agent can help you find affordable options.
